Te Pae Mahutonga is a framework for understanding the elements of Māori health promotion, developed by Tā Mason Durie.

Te Whare Tapa Whā is a Māori health model based on the concepts of whānau (family), tinana (physical), hinengaro (mental) and wairua (spiritual) health.
The deadline for all vaping devices to have removeable batteries and a child safety mechanism is coming up on 1 October 2024.
